Experienced attorneys

If you've been diagnosed with mesothelioma, asbestosis or another asbestos-related illness, a mesothelioma law firm can assist you in obtaining compensation from the companies who exposed you to asbestos. Firms that specialize in asbestos litigation will be able to explain the legal options available to you for seeking compensation, which could include filing an asbestos lawsuit or applying for compensation from an asbestos trust fund. Additionally, a mesothelioma claims firm can assist you in gathering important documentation that supports your case, including medical records, work history and military service records. a list of asbestos-containing products or high-risk occupations where exposure occurred.

Mesothelioma lawyers at a top law firm should have years of experience in obtaining compensation for asbestos victims as well as their families. Lawyers at mesothelioma law firms that have a long track record of success in mesothelioma cases are usually able to negotiate higher-value settlements than their less experienced counterparts.

A mesothelioma law firm's attorneys must also have extensive knowledge of asbestos-related industries as well as asbestos-producing companies. This is required to accurately identify asbestos-causing companies and determine their liability for asbestos-related injuries. A mesothelioma lawyer must be aware of the laws of each state, and how asbestos suits are filed in each state.

A reputable mesothelioma business should be prepared to bring a lawsuit on behalf of its clients in the event that a claim for compensation cannot be resolved through an out-of-court settlement. Mesothelioma attorneys are often able get higher verdicts from lawsuits than settlements that are typically agreed between the insurance company and the asbestos manufacturer.

Contingency fees

A diagnosis of mesothelioma can be life-changing for the victim and their family. They have to deal with a variety of stressors such as visits to the doctor as well as managing their health and balancing the cost of treatment and long-term care.

A reliable law firm that is reputable and specializes in mesothelioma can help you get compensation for these costs and related expenses. Mesothelioma lawyers operate on a contingency fee basis that means they only get paid after they have recouped compensation for their clients. This is crucial, since it allows patients to have the best mesothelioma attorneys to help them.
